**Break-Glass Access — Queuewright Migration**

New folks: while we replace the legacy Taskmill job queue with Queuewright, both systems run in parallel. If Taskmill wedges and normal admin credentials fail, break-glass access lets you drain its tables directly. Log the incident first, notify the Delverton on-call lead, then open the sealed console session and enter the passphrase below.

recovery phrase for yahap-faduf: sorion-kasath-briath-gorius-ulaael-zorvan-aldiel-quenwyn-casdor-framir-julwyn-novvan-zorox

It runs under a dedicated service account with render-only scope; it cannot read customer ledgers directly and must receive pre-resolved payloads from the Tallyfox pipeline. When rotating credentials, update both the staging and production deployments in the same window, since mixed keys cause intermittent signature failures that are hard to diagnose. Future maintainers should treat this account as single-purpose. The current service key is recorded below.

service key, tafog-fajop: kto11_qcz7hs8cjIG

Management Meeting Minutes — For the Board

Attendees: full management group. Main item: the hiring freeze in the Torberry Logistics division. All open requisitions are paused for one quarter; backfills need sign-off from Maren Oldqvist. Nobody loved it, but the margin picture left little room. Contractors are unaffected for now. We'll revisit at the January review. The reasoning ties into the plans summarised below.

board note of kadug-tawig: Only 5 of the 100 pilot accounts renewed Oliath, so a churn review is set for April 15.

Handover: Fernvale Survey App — Offline Mode

For future maintainers: Fernvale's offline mode queues survey submissions locally and syncs when connectivity returns. Conflict resolution is last-write-wins per field, not per record — document that carefully if you change it. Sync behavior is governed entirely by the settings below.

config for bahop-baduf:
[kasion]
team = lamath
access_code = ac_d807e5
host = kasion.paliqcloud.corp
port = 4000
owner = julix.tamvan
peer = frair.qorvelsoft.local